# Create a card allowlist Creates an allowlist of cards for production testing on Apple or Google Pay before market launch with the payment service. You can include up to 100 cards in a single list using this endpoint. Endpoint: POST /v1/tokenization_risk_controls/partner_tokenization_configurations Version: 1.0 ## Request fields (application/json): - `card_id` (array, required) An array containing a list of cards to be included in the allowlist. Example: ["8febdba4912a747808ccc6f95f82bpcrd"] - `token_requestor` (string, required) The token requester. Enum: "APPLE", "GOOGLE", "SAMSUNG" ## Response 200 fields (application/json): - `uuid` (string) The unique ID of the created allowlist.
